This profile has been claimed by the business owner or representative.
141 W 6th St, Glenwood Springs, CO, 81601, United States
Get directions| Weekday | Schedule | Status | 
|---|---|---|
| Mon | 7:00 a.m. to 11:00 p.m. | |
| Tue | 7:00 a.m. to 11:00 p.m. | |
| Wed | 7:00 a.m. to 11:00 p.m. | |
| Thu | 7:00 a.m. to 11:00 p.m. | |
| Fri | 7:00 a.m. to 11:00 p.m. | |
| Sat | 7:00 a.m. to 11:00 p.m. | |
| Sun | 7:00 a.m. to 11:00 p.m. | 
We have stayed here twice and enjoyed both times
Clean and comfortable. Great stay. Nice breakfast.
A good place to stay when visiting Glenwood Hot Springs.
Faltó variedad en el desayuno
Very convenient to freeway exit/entrance.
Buen lugar
We come to Glenwood often.. this is a great option if you’re staying a night or two. Very close to the hot springs pool. Room is very clean. Staff are very friendly- allowed me to check in slightly early. I appreciate the good service. Beds are comfortable. Would stay here again.
Nice place
Glenwood Springs Inn has a 4.2 star rating with 4,477 reviews.
Glenwood Springs Inn is open now. It will close at 11:00 p.m.